May 15--$2.9BN IWPP FOR JUBAIL: A dual purpose Independent Water and Power Plant is to be developed in Jubail at a cost of $2.9bn, reported Arab News. National and international companies have put in bids to Marafiq, the power and water utility company for Jubail and Yanbu, in order to win the tender. The new IWPP will be built in Jubail Industrial City by 2009 and will supply 2,700MW of electricity and 800,000 cubic metres of desalinated water every day.
